addlon 204FT Solar String Lights (2 pack × 102FT each) deliver reliable patio ambiance with 60+4 LED shatterproof bulbs spaced evenly along weatherproof strands. Features include 3 lighting modes (steady, flash, breathing), a remote control for convenience, and USB hybrid charging (solar + USB port) for flexible power in low-sun seasons. The built-in solar panel charges during day for dusk-to-dawn auto-on operation; battery runtime is typically 6–8 hours on a full charge. IP65 weatherproof rating resists rain and UV exposure. Shatterproof, plastic bulbs are durable for outdoor use and less fragile than traditional glass Edison sets. At ~$0.44/ft (sale price), it offers strong value for a 2-pack set. Ideal for patios, pergolas, pergolas, backyards, and camping sites where a long, affordable string light solution is needed without a wall outlet. Slight drawback: solar charge alone is weather-dependent; cloudy days reduce runtime.
